Question
In the process of electrorefining copper, as shown in the diagram below, which of the following statements is correct?

Options
The anode is made of pure copper.
The cathode is made of impure copper.
Copper is deposited at the anode.
Copper ions from the anode move to the cathode and get deposited as pure copper.

Solution
Copper ions from the anode move to the cathode and get deposited as pure copper.
Explanation:
At the anode, impure copper dissolves into the solution as Cu2+ ions. These Cu2+ ions migrate through the solution to the cathode, where they gain electrons and are deposited as pure copper.
